‘Eternal Russian-Ukrainian Friendship’ – A Case Study of How a Political Concept Was Memorialized and is Dememorialized
25 May 2021
Oleksandra Gaidai
The article touches on a concept that was in the very essence of imagining relations between Ukraine and Russia: “The Friendship of People.” The historical imagination had a tangible impact on Russian politics, and no political concept has ever been so damaging for Ukraine as this one. This concept undermined Ukraine’s subjectivity and led to the “rewriting” of Ukrainian history. Monuments dedicated to the “friendship” of these two peoples reveal the centrality of this notion in Soviet politics toward Ukraine. The Ricochet of Leninopad and the Second Wave of Desovietization of Lithuanian Public Space
25 May 2021
Rasa Čepaitienė
The article analyses the influence of the desovietization of Ukrainian public space (known as Leninopad), which started in 2014 as part of the “second wave” of the dismantling of Soviet monuments in Lithuania. Two well-known cases that have sparked the most debate among experts and the public are discussed in detail: the removal of the socialist-realist sculptures from the Green Bridge in Vilnius in 2015, and the removal of a monument to the writer Petras Cvirka in 2021.
